22a4991871d1ec4527e456d9d497cdf1c90a45f6
[scilab.git] / scilab / modules / gui / tests / nonreg_tests / bug_3389.dia.ref
1 // =============================================================================
2 // Scilab ( http://www.scilab.org/ ) - This file is part of Scilab
3 // Copyright (C) 2008 - INRIA - Vincent COUVERT
4 //
5 //  This file is distributed under the same license as the Scilab package.
6 // =============================================================================
7 //
8 // <-- Non-regression test for bug 3389 -->
9 //
10 // <-- Bugzilla URL -->
11 // http://bugzilla.scilab.org/show_bug.cgi?id=3389
12 //
13 // <-- Short Description -->
14 //    if figure() is called with non-existing properties, Scilab crashes
15 // try to set uicontrol/uimenu properties to a figure ...
16 f = figure();
17 refmsg = msprintf(gettext("''%s'' property does not exist for this handle.\n"), "Enable");
18 assert_checkerror("set(f, ""enable"", ""on"")", refmsg);
19 refmsg = msprintf(gettext("''%s'' property does not exist for this handle.\n"), "Label");
20 assert_checkerror("set(f, ""label"", ""toto"")", refmsg);
21 refmsg = msprintf(gettext("''%s'' property does not exist for this handle.\n"), "String");
22 assert_checkerror("set(f, ""string"", ""toto"")", refmsg);
23 refmsg = msprintf(gettext("''%s'' property does not exist for this handle.\n"), "BackgroundColor");
24 assert_checkerror("set(f, ""backgroundcolor"", [0.5 0.5 0.5])", refmsg);
25 refmsg = msprintf(gettext("''%s'' property does not exist for this handle.\n"), "ForegroundColor");
26 assert_checkerror("set(f, ""foregroundcolor"", [0.5 0.5 0.5])", refmsg);
27 refmsg = msprintf(gettext("''%s'' property does not exist for this handle.\n"), "FontWeight");
28 assert_checkerror("set(f, ""fontweight"", ""bold"")", refmsg);
29 refmsg = msprintf(gettext("''%s'' property does not exist for this handle.\n"), "FontUnits");
30 assert_checkerror("set(f, ""fontunits"", ""pixels"")", refmsg);
31 refmsg = msprintf(gettext("''%s'' property does not exist for this handle.\n"), "FontSize");
32 assert_checkerror("set(f, ""fontsize"", 12)", refmsg);
33 refmsg = msprintf(gettext("''%s'' property does not exist for this handle.\n"), "FontAngle");
34 assert_checkerror("set(f, ""fontangle"", ""italic"")", refmsg);
35 refmsg = msprintf(gettext("''%s'' property does not exist for this handle.\n"), "Min");
36 assert_checkerror("set(f, ""min"", 10)", refmsg);
37 refmsg = msprintf(gettext("''%s'' property does not exist for this handle.\n"), "Max");
38 assert_checkerror("set(f, ""max"", 20)", refmsg);
39 refmsg = msprintf(gettext("''%s'' property does not exist for this handle.\n"), "ListboxTop");
40 assert_checkerror("set(f, ""listboxtop"", 1)", refmsg);
41 refmsg = msprintf(gettext("''%s'' property does not exist for this handle.\n"), "Value");
42 assert_checkerror("set(f, ""value"", 1)", refmsg);
43 refmsg = msprintf(gettext("''%s'' property does not exist for this handle.\n"), "Relief");
44 assert_checkerror("set(f, ""relief"", ""raised"")", refmsg);
45 refmsg = msprintf(gettext("''%s'' property does not exist for this handle.\n"), "HorizontalAlignment");
46 assert_checkerror("set(f, ""horizontalalignment"", ""right"")", refmsg);
47 refmsg = msprintf(gettext("''%s'' property does not exist for this handle.\n"), "VerticalAlignment");
48 assert_checkerror("set(f, ""verticalalignment"", ""top"")", refmsg);
49 refmsg = msprintf(gettext("''%s'' property does not exist for this handle.\n"), "FontName");
50 assert_checkerror("set(f, ""fontname"", ""arial"")", refmsg);
51 refmsg = msprintf(gettext("''%s'' property does not exist for this handle.\n"), "SliderStep");
52 assert_checkerror("set(f, ""sliderstep"", [1 2])", refmsg);
53 refmsg = msprintf(gettext("''%s'' property does not exist for this handle.\n"), "Units");
54 assert_checkerror("set(f, ""units"", ""pixels"")", refmsg);